]> Pileus Git - ~andy/sunrise/commitdiff
net-wireless/remuco: New Ebuild for bug 276587 thanks to hwoarang, xmv and Tommy[D]
authorLaurento Frittella (mrfree) <laurento.frittella@gmail.com>
Tue, 22 Jun 2010 12:35:57 +0000 (12:35 +0000)
committerLaurento Frittella (mrfree) <laurento.frittella@gmail.com>
Tue, 22 Jun 2010 12:35:57 +0000 (12:35 +0000)
svn path=/sunrise/; revision=10797

net-wireless/remuco/ChangeLog [new file with mode: 0644]
net-wireless/remuco/Manifest [new file with mode: 0644]
net-wireless/remuco/metadata.xml [new file with mode: 0644]
net-wireless/remuco/remuco-0.9.2.ebuild [new file with mode: 0644]

diff --git a/net-wireless/remuco/ChangeLog b/net-wireless/remuco/ChangeLog
new file mode 100644 (file)
index 0000000..dbdd012
--- /dev/null
@@ -0,0 +1,8 @@
+# ChangeLog for net-wireless/remuco
+#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
+# $Header: $
+
+  22 Jun 2010; Laurento Frittella (mrfree) <laurento.frittella@gmail.com>
+  +remuco-0.9.2.ebuild, +metadata.xml:
+  New Ebuild for bug 276587 thanks to hwoarang, xmv and Tommy[D]
+
diff --git a/net-wireless/remuco/Manifest b/net-wireless/remuco/Manifest
new file mode 100644 (file)
index 0000000..23e9dff
--- /dev/null
@@ -0,0 +1,4 @@
+DIST remuco-0.9.2.tar.gz 1093341 RMD160 380e0ba74f395957821dc8f19ada3ad8d8434f31 SHA1 f7f2960154a50249cfdeebc94fc2b23fb102cb45 SHA256 680f483779074bd6d39a10aa418e18969fc96283f37f782da5027558f92a1ceb
+EBUILD remuco-0.9.2.ebuild 1630 RMD160 0afa2dc22f5aa367dede7f8f1cfe615a103ddba1 SHA1 ee88919cae25ee48587996af90ae65d27ecd6600 SHA256 845dac632dfd319e8b4f779d500db9b7ed0758657dc43bde1b425e9a40bf515d
+MISC ChangeLog 299 RMD160 fdce4eee3b00fbb4d706afe0befa6375eb6e3451 SHA1 9a2f1c45ea28cbdcffcb2bc8eef606e3e7259c72 SHA256 14ca05eb73e494a279138f9133c46324ef1c0a0fb653a3fc56009d248e0c8ac1
+MISC metadata.xml 812 RMD160 2e5463d42623b8a22f570d49bef53e10c929dd91 SHA1 d3d9e7aeb936d486de107969c160e0e7331a2b56 SHA256 151d081088a4a2cb8af0a018e0e1b2cb88618864dbeff5eb2f07ad30ffa2f072
diff --git a/net-wireless/remuco/metadata.xml b/net-wireless/remuco/metadata.xml
new file mode 100644 (file)
index 0000000..46d9c56
--- /dev/null
@@ -0,0 +1,17 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+       <herd>no-herd</herd>
+       <maintainer><email>maintainer-wanted@gentoo.org</email></maintainer>
+       <use>
+               <flag name='amarok'>Enable Amarok media player support</flag>
+               <flag name='audacious'>Enable Audacious media player support</flag>
+               <flag name='banshee'>Enable Banshee media player support</flag>
+               <flag name='exaile'>Enable Exaile media player support</flag>
+               <flag name='mpd'>Enable Music Player Daemon support</flag>
+               <flag name='rhythmbox'>Enable Rhythmbox media player support</flag>
+               <flag name='totem'>Enable Totem media player support</flag>
+               <flag name='tvtime'>Enable Tvtime support</flag>
+               <flag name='vlc'>Enable VLC media player support</flag>
+       </use>
+</pkgmetadata>
diff --git a/net-wireless/remuco/remuco-0.9.2.ebuild b/net-wireless/remuco/remuco-0.9.2.ebuild
new file mode 100644 (file)
index 0000000..69978f0
--- /dev/null
@@ -0,0 +1,63 @@
+# Copyright 1999-2010 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: $
+
+EAPI=2
+PYTHON_DEPEND="2:2.5"
+SUPPORT_PYTHON_ABIS="1"
+RESTRICT_PYTHON_ABIS="3.*"
+
+inherit distutils python
+
+DESCRIPTION="A server and J2ME client to control various media players"
+HOMEPAGE="http://code.google.com/p/remuco"
+SRC_URI="http://${PN}.googlecode.com/files/${P}.tar.gz"
+LICENSE="GPL-3"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+IUSE="amarok audacious banshee exaile mpd mplayer rhythmbox totem tvtime vlc"
+
+DEPEND="dev-python/dbus-python
+       dev-python/imaging
+       dev-python/pybluez
+       dev-python/pygobject
+       dev-python/pyxdg"
+
+RDEPEND="${DEPEND}
+       amarok? ( >=media-sound/amarok-2.0 )
+       audacious? ( >=media-sound/audacious-1.5.1 )
+       banshee? ( >=media-sound/banshee-1.4 )
+       exaile? ( >=media-sound/exaile-0.3 )
+       mpd? (
+               >=media-sound/mpd-0.13.2
+               >=dev-python/python-mpd-0.2
+       )
+       mplayer? ( media-video/mplayer )
+       rhythmbox? (
+               >=media-sound/rhythmbox-0.11.5
+               dev-python/gconf-python
+       )
+       totem? ( >=media-video/totem-2.22 )
+       tvtime? ( >=media-tv/tvtime-0.9.11 )
+       vlc? ( >=media-video/vlc-0.9[dbus] )"
+
+DOCS="doc/AUTHORS doc/CHANGES doc/README doc/api.html doc/shutdown-system.example doc/volume.example"
+
+src_compile() {
+       local adapter
+       export REMUCO_CLIENT_DEST="share/${P}/client"
+       export REMUCO_COMPONENTS="client"
+
+       for adapter in ${IUSE}; do
+               use ${adapter} && REMUCO_COMPONENTS="${REMUCO_COMPONENTS},${adapter}"
+       done
+
+       distutils_src_compile
+}
+
+pkg_postinst() {
+       distutils_pkg_postinst
+
+       einfo "The JAR and JAD files for your mobile phone or other J2ME device can"
+       einfo "be found in /usr/share/${P}/client."
+}